Market Overview
Embedded controllers are integrated circuit chips designed to manage dedicated hardware functions within electronic devices, ranging from consumer appliances to industrial machinery and automotive systems. The market encompasses a broad range of controller types, core configurations, and form factors tailored to specific end-use applications across multiple industries.
- •Market size estimates for 2025 from various private research firms range from approximately $1 billion to over $8 billion, reflecting differences in market definition and methodology
- •Government statistical agencies do not publish dedicated standalone figures for this market segment, relying instead on private industry analysis
- •The broader embedded systems market, encompassing a wider array of components, was valued at approximately $116 billion in 2025, providing context for the controllers sub-segment
Growth Drivers
The expansion of the Internet of Things ecosystem continues to be a primary catalyst, as billions of connected devices require embedded controllers for communication, sensing, and control functions. Automotive industry trends toward electrification, advanced driver-assistance systems, and in-vehicle infotainment have substantially increased controller content per vehicle.
- •Industrial automation and Industry 4.0 initiatives are driving demand for embedded controllers in factory equipment, robotics, and process control systems
- •Consumer electronics proliferation, including smart home devices, wearables, and portable gadgets, relies heavily on embedded controllers for power management and user interface functions
- •Rising adoption of energy-efficient devices and stringent power management requirements push manufacturers toward more sophisticated embedded controller solutions
Segmentation and Regional Analysis
The market is typically segmented by controller type, including 8-bit, 16-bit, and 32-bit microcontrollers, as well as by core count, application type, and end-user industry verticals. Automotive, consumer electronics, industrial automation, and telecommunications represent the largest application segments.
- •Asia-Pacific dominates the regional landscape, driven by electronics manufacturing hubs in China, Japan, South Korea, and Taiwan
- •North America and Europe represent significant markets, with strong demand from automotive, aerospace, and industrial sectors
- •Emerging markets in Southeast Asia, Latin America, and the Middle East are contributing to growth as manufacturing and infrastructure investment increases
Trends and Outlook
What are the recent trends and outlook?
The market is being shaped by several long-term technology trends, including the shift toward 32-bit and multi-core architectures, increased integration of security features, and growing support for edge computing workloads. Demand for low-power, high-performance controllers continues to rise as devices become more connected and computationally capable.
- •Edge AI and machine learning at the device level are creating demand for embedded controllers with enhanced processing capabilities
- •Supply chain regionalization efforts and semiconductor manufacturing investments under initiatives such as the U.S. CHIPS Act may influence market dynamics and geographic production patterns
- •Long-term growth projections through 2030 and beyond vary by research firm but consistently point to a compound annual growth rate in the range of approximately 5% to 10%, with actual outcomes dependent on macroeconomic conditions, electronics demand cycles, and technological adoption rates
